Poultry is the predominant type of animal production in both developed and developing countries. While poultry production has expanded significantly in recent decades, particularly in Asia, since late 2003 growth has been curbed worldwide by the spread of avian influenza. Poultry production is critical to the economy and food security of many developing countries because not only is poultry easy to farm and well suited to backyard production, in many cases it is a staple food. This richly illustrated manual of poultry diseases is a key reference work that reviews poultry production systems across the globe, describing the range of diseases affecting all domesticated bird species, and contains a section on differential diagnosis to aid in detecting and recognising specific diseases.
